Understanding Aortofemoral Bypass Surgery
Aortofemoral bypass surgery is a life-saving intervention for patients with severe aortoiliac occlusive disease, characterized by significant blockages in the aorta and iliac arteries that compromise blood flow to the legs. The bilateral aspect of this surgery indicates that both sides of the vascular system require intervention, making it a complex and demanding procedure requiring exceptional surgical expertise.
The surgical process involves creating an artificial bypass using either synthetic grafts or autologous veins to redirect blood flow past the obstructed segments. This procedure is typically recommended for patients experiencing severe claudication, rest pain, or tissue loss in the lower extremities due to inadequate blood supply. The bilateral nature of the surgery often necessitates a more extensive surgical approach and longer recovery times, making the selection of appropriate medical facilities critical for successful outcomes.

Patient Eligibility and Surgical Indications
Aortofemoral bypass surgery is indicated for patients presenting with severe symptoms of aortoiliac disease. The primary indications include critical limb ischemia, characterized by rest pain and tissue loss in the lower extremities, and severe claudication that significantly impacts quality of life.
Patient eligibility for bilateral aortofemoral bypass procedures is determined through comprehensive clinical evaluation, including detailed medical history, physical examination, and advanced diagnostic imaging. These evaluations help surgeons assess the extent of vascular disease and determine whether both sides of the arterial system require intervention.
Typical patient profiles include elderly individuals over 60 years of age, often with comorbid conditions such as diabetes mellitus, hypertension, and chronic kidney disease. The presence of multiple risk factors increases the complexity of surgical management and necessitates careful patient selection and preparation.

Post-Operative Care and Recovery
The recovery process following bilateral aortofemoral bypass surgery requires comprehensive medical management and close monitoring. Patients typically remain in intensive care for several days post-surgery, with continuous monitoring of vital signs and surgical site healing.
Post-operative care protocols include careful monitoring for potential complications such as graft occlusion, infection, and hematoma formation. The multidisciplinary approach involving vascular surgeons, cardiologists, and nursing staff ensures comprehensive patient management throughout the recovery period.
Rehabilitation protocols for bilateral bypass patients often involve gradual mobilization, physical therapy sessions, and strict adherence to prescribed medications. The recovery timeline varies significantly based on patient age, overall health status, and the extent of surgical intervention required.
